You can find it in the April monthly theme practices, download the pdf 🩷 Exercise 3 · 10–15 minutes The Sacred Space Ritual Your physical space holds energy — just like your body does. This ritual uses space clearing principles combined with intentional ritual to turn your environment into an active manifestation anchor. When your space holds your intention, you're surrounded by your own signal 24/7. What you'll need: a candle (any kind), something that represents your intention (a written note, an object, a photo), and optionally sage, palo santo, or incense. HOW TO DO IT 1. Choose a small area in your home — a shelf, a corner of your desk, a windowsill. This will become your manifestation altar for the month. It doesn't need to be elaborate. It needs to be intentional. 2. Clear the space first. If you have sage, palo santo, or incense, light it and let the smoke move through the area. If not, use your hands — sweep the energy of the space just as you learned in March's Auric Sweep, but directed at the surface and the air around it. Set the intention: "I clear this space of all stagnant and misaligned energy." 3. Place your candle in the center of the space. Around it, arrange whatever represents your intention — your written statement, a meaningful object, a card, a crystal. Keep it simple and genuine. 4. Light the candle. As you do, say your intention out loud — the same clear statement from Exercise 1. Speak it to the space. You are literally encoding your physical environment with your frequency. 5. Sit in front of your altar for 3–5 minutes. Breathe. Feel the frequency of your intention. Let the candle hold it. Let the space hold it. You're not asking for anything — you're declaring. 6. When you're ready, close with gratitude. Say: "This space holds my intention. I am held. I trust." 7. Leave the altar up for the rest of the month. Every time you walk past it, it reinforces the signal. You can light the candle whenever you want to re-activate the practice — even for 60 seconds.

✦ FULL FLOWER MOON IN SCORPIO — MAY 1, 2026 ✦
This one is asking you to look at something you've been avoiding. Something you know is there. Something that's been sitting quietly in the background of your life, waiting for you to be ready. Scorpio doesn't deal in surface level. It never has. And tonight, with the Moon full and blazing in this fixed water sign, the sign of death and rebirth, of shadows and secrets, of transformation through truth, the surface is exactly where you're not allowed to stay. So let's talk about what's actually happening in the sky right now, and what it means for your energy, your life, and your month ahead. 🌕 WHAT IS THIS MOON, EXACTLY? This is the Scorpio Full Moon — also called the Flower Moon by many Indigenous traditions, marking the abundance of spring in full bloom. It peaks at 11 degrees of Scorpio, in opposition to the Taurus Sun. That opposition is the whole story. Taurus (where the Sun sits) is about matter. The physical world. What I own, what I've built, what feels safe and stable and mine. Taurus wants to hold things. To keep them. To preserve. Scorpio (where the Moon is full) is about everything beneath the surface. The invisible. What's shared, what's hidden, what must eventually transform. Scorpio knows that nothing is truly permanent — and that trying to hold on to what's already dying is where suffering begins. This full moon asks: Where are you holding on to something that you already know, in the deep quiet of yourself, is finished? And here's what makes this particular lunation especially intense: Right now, we have a powerful Aries stellium in the sky — Mercury, Mars, Saturn, Neptune, and Chiron all clustered in Aries. That's a lot of fire. A lot of impulse, urgency, and raw nerve. It's amplifying everything this full moon is bringing up — making emotions run hotter, reactions come faster, and truths harder to suppress. If you've felt unusually raw, reactive, or emotionally close to the surface this past week — this is why. There's also a Boomerang Yod aspect pattern activated at this full moon — a rare, complex configuration involving Venus, Saturn, and the Moon. Yods are often called "the finger of God" in astrology.

TODAY IS THE DAY THE ENERGY OFFICIALLY SHIFTS. (And your sensitivity isn't a coincidence.)
I want to talk to you about something that happened today — April 25th, 2026 — because I think it matters, and I think you felt it before you even read this. Uranus entered Gemini today. For the first time in 84 years. It will stay there until 2033. That's seven years. Seven years of a planet whose whole job is to wake things up — sitting in the sign that governs how we think, how we communicate, how we connect, how we process information, and how we share what we know. I don't say this to be dramatic. I say it because if you are here, in this community, working on your sensitivity and your gifts — you need to understand: this transit is deeply personal to you. Let me explain why. What Uranus actually does: Uranus is called "the Great Awakener" for a reason. It doesn't do gradual. It doesn't ease you in. It arrives like a lightning bolt and says: the old version of this no longer fits. Time to rebuild. Uranus is connected to sudden change, disruption of the status quo, and events that push us out of familiar patterns and into entirely new ways of being. It represents the impulse to break free from existing limitations, challenge outdated systems, and move toward greater authenticity and freedom. The last seven years, Uranus was in Taurus — which meant the shakeups happened around money, security, the physical world, what we thought was stable. We all lived that. The ground moved. A lot. Now it moves into Gemini. There is a clear shift from transformation on a material and structural level to transformation on an intellectual and communicative level. In other words: the next seven years are about the mind, the voice, the nervous system, and the invisible networks that connect us. Which is exactly the terrain we work in here. Why this matters specifically for sensitives and intuitives Uranus in Gemini asks us to think for ourselves, to question what we hear, and to develop the ability to navigate complexity and paradox without becoming overwhelmed or falling into black-and-white thinking.
